Child Killed, Two Injured in Israeli Drone Strike in Jenin
Tragic Drone Strike in Jenin
Incident Overview
A devastating Israeli drone strike in Jenin has resulted in the death of a child and injuries to two others. This incident marks a significant escalation in the ongoing conflict between Israeli forces and Palestinian groups in the West Bank.
Key Details
- Location: Jenin, a city in the northern West Bank.
- Casualties: One child killed, two individuals injured.
- Response: The attack has sparked outrage and condemnation from Palestinian authorities and international observers.
Context and Reactions
The strike is part of a broader pattern of military operations in the region, often resulting in civilian casualties. Tensions have been rising, with both sides engaging in retaliatory actions. The international community has called for restraint and a renewed focus on peace negotiations.
